package org.opensearch.index.fielddata;
import org.apache.lucene.index.NumericDocValues;
import org.apache.lucene.search.DoubleValues;
import org.opensearch.common.annotation.PublicApi;
import java.io.IOException;
/**
* A per-document numeric value.
*
* @opensearch.api
*/
@PublicApi(since = "1.0.0")
public abstract class NumericDoubleValues extends DoubleValues {
/** Sole constructor. (For invocation by subclass
* constructors, typically implicit.) */
protected NumericDoubleValues() {}
// TODO: this interaction with sort comparators is really ugly...
/** Returns numeric docvalues view of raw double bits */
public NumericDocValues getRawDoubleValues() {
return new AbstractNumericDocValues() {
private int docID = -1;
@Override
public boolean advanceExact(int target) throws IOException {
docID = target;
return NumericDoubleValues.this.advanceExact(target);
}
@Override
public long longValue() throws IOException {
return Double.doubleToRawLongBits(NumericDoubleValues.this.doubleValue());
}
@Override
public int docID() {
return docID;
}
@Override
public int advance(int target) throws IOException {
return NumericDoubleValues.this.advance(target);
}
};
}
// yes... this is doing what the previous code was doing...
/** Returns numeric docvalues view of raw float bits */
public NumericDocValues getRawFloatValues() {
return new AbstractNumericDocValues() {
private int docID = -1;
@Override
public boolean advanceExact(int target) throws IOException {
docID = target;
return NumericDoubleValues.this.advanceExact(target);
}
@Override
public long longValue() throws IOException {
return Float.floatToRawIntBits((float) NumericDoubleValues.this.doubleValue());
}
@Override
public int docID() {
return docID;
}
@Override
public int advance(int target) throws IOException {
return NumericDoubleValues.this.advance(target);
}
};
}
/**
* Advances to the first beyond the current whose document number is greater than or equal to
* target, and returns the document number itself. Exhausts the iterator and returns {@link
* org.apache.lucene.search.DocIdSetIterator#NO_MORE_DOCS} if target is greater than the highest document number in the set.
*
* This method is being used by {@link org.apache.lucene.search.comparators.NumericComparator.NumericLeafComparator} when point values optimization kicks
* in and is implemented by most numeric types.
*/
public int advance(int target) throws IOException {
throw new UnsupportedOperationException();
}
}
